IMPORTANT QUESTIONS TO ASK BEFORE HIRING A CONTRACTOR FOR YOUR HOME IMPROVEMENT PROJECT

Home remodeling projects can be extremely complex and the success of such an endeavor largely depends on finding a trustworthy contractor. However, it’s not always easy to select your preferred option – whether that means asking friends for recommendations or checking online reviews. With so many potential choices, how do you decide which is right for you? Here are just some of the questions you should be asking before choosing a contractor.

1. Are you licensed and insured? With experience being important, you’ll also want to ensure that your contractor is certified and qualified. Make sure they have the certifications needed for them to handle the job properly – a business license isn’t enough as it only covers operating their own business rather than their competency in completing tasks.

3. Can you provide references from previous clients? A good contractor would be proud to put you in contact with previous home improvement clients to attest to the quality work they provide- if ask them to connect you with a few references that can speak firsthand about their experience.

4. Will you be hiring subcontractors for any part of the project? When considering a contracting company, it is important to evaluate their capacity for work completion and whether they will employ subcontractors. It is essential that you know who the contracted partner business performing services on behalf of your contractor is, in order to identify any potential liabilities or insurance issues associated with the project’s workers.

5. What is your payment schedule and method of payment? When considering a contractor, always be sure to discuss the payment terms upfront. A reputable service provider will never require any funds paid in full prior to commencement of the project; checks, loan financing and credit cards are much safer approaches. You should also ask about their policies on late or extended payments – careful consideration now can save you time-consuming surprises down the road!

6. To ensure my property is safeguarded, what measures will you implement? With any renovation or remodeling project, it’s wise to ask your contractor in advance what precautions they’ll be taking to protect you and your property. You should inquire about the measures they’re going to take such as having workers wear shoe coverings inside and using tarps on furniture items. A good contractor will also advise if certain pieces of furniture need relocating for protection against damage during work hours, as well as ensuring that clean-up is taken care at the end of each day/project.
